Masonry repair services encompass a range of techniques aimed at restoring and maintaining the structural integrity and appearance of masonry elements. This typically involves addressing issues such as cracked or crumbling bricks, deteriorated mortar joints, or damaged stonework. Skilled contractors assess the condition of the masonry, remove compromised materials, and replace or reinforce the affected areas to ensure stability and durability. Proper repair work can help prevent further deterioration and extend the lifespan of masonry features on a property.

These services are essential for resolving common problems like water infiltration, which can cause mortar to weaken or bricks to shift over time. Additionally, masonry repair can correct issues stemming from settling, freeze-thaw cycles, or physical impacts that lead to cracks, spalling, or loose stones. By addressing these problems early, property owners can avoid more extensive and costly repairs in the future. Masonry repair also enhances the aesthetic appeal of a property, restoring its original look and value.

The overview below groups typical Masonry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Ocean County, NJ.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Repair Costs - Masonry repair services typically range from $500 to $3,000 depending on the extent of damage. For example, small crack repairs may cost around $500, while extensive wall rebuilding could reach $3,000 or more.

Material Expenses - The cost of materials for masonry repair varies based on the type and quantity needed. Brick or stone replacements might cost between $10 and $30 per square foot, plus labor costs.

Labor Fees - Labor charges for masonry repair generally fall between $50 and $100 per hour. Larger projects may involve a flat fee or overall project estimate, which can range from $1,000 to $5,000.

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as scaffolding, cleanup, or specialized tools can add $200 to $1,000 to the total cost. These costs depend on project complexity and site conditions.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of masonry repair services are available? Local masonry contractors offer services such as brick and stone repair, crack filling, mortar joint restoration, and chimney repair to address various issues with masonry structures.

How can I tell if my masonry needs repair? Signs like cracked or crumbling mortar, bulging bricks, or water leaks around masonry structures may indicate the need for professional repair services.

What is the typical process for masonry repair? Masonry repair usually involves assessment, cleaning, removing damaged mortar or bricks, and carefully restoring the structure to ensure stability and appearance.

Are there different materials used in masonry repair? Yes, repair materials such as matching mortar, new bricks, or stones are used to blend seamlessly with existing structures.
